How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Fort Thomas?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Fort Thomas Studio Apartments | $1,455 | $800 | $2,421 |
| Fort Thomas 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,582 | $750 | $3,795 |
| Fort Thomas 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,928 | $950 | $4,577 |
| Fort Thomas 3 Bedroom Apartments | $3,041 | $1,645 | $8,663 |
| Fort Thomas 4 Bedroom Apartments | $11,503 | $10,000 | $10,000+ |

Frequently Asked Questions about Fort Thomas
How much are Studio apartments in Fort Thomas?
There are currently 192 Studio Apartments in Fort Thomas with rent ranges from $800 to $2,421 with an average price of $1,455.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Fort Thomas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Fort Thomas ranges from $750 to $3,795 with an average monthly rent of $1,582.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Fort Thomas c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Fort Thomas range from $950 to $4,577.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,928.
How expensive are Fort Thomas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 44 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Fort Thomas on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,645 to $8,663 - averaging $3,041 for the location.
